test: refactor test-event-emitter-method-names
Improved test by using strictEqual instead of equal. PR-URL: https://github.com/nodejs/node/pull/10027 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Evan Lucas <evanlucas@me.com>
This commit is contained in:
parent
0c4c225b43
commit
ee8848ddb6
@ -4,10 +4,10 @@ var assert = require('assert');
|
||||
var events = require('events');
|
||||
|
||||
var E = events.EventEmitter.prototype;
|
||||
assert.equal(E.constructor.name, 'EventEmitter');
|
||||
assert.equal(E.on, E.addListener); // Same method.
|
||||
assert.strictEqual(E.constructor.name, 'EventEmitter');
|
||||
assert.strictEqual(E.on, E.addListener); // Same method.
|
||||
Object.getOwnPropertyNames(E).forEach(function(name) {
|
||||
if (name === 'constructor' || name === 'on') return;
|
||||
if (typeof E[name] !== 'function') return;
|
||||
assert.equal(E[name].name, name);
|
||||
assert.strictEqual(E[name].name, name);
|
||||
});
|
||||
|
Loading…
x
Reference in New Issue
Block a user